CHENNAI: Superstar `Talaiva' Rajinikanth has made a sensational statement in Chennai on Friday by announcing that he is going to contest TN Assembly elections. Addressing media outside his residence, he said that in case the government fails to get a majority and gets dissolved after 23 May, he will contest the elections.
"Whenever Assembly election comes we will contest"-he added. When media asked him about his plans for launching a new party, he said that he would decide after 23 May, but will not disappoint fans. When he was asked to comment on huge amount cash that is being recovered by EC and IT people in Tamil Nadu from different political party leaders and others, Rajinikanth said that EC is working definitely good and he is not going to comment on it.
